ADD is known as a disorder of the neurological type triggered in the brain by a problem in the dopamine neurotransmitter systems. Genetic factors play a massive part in many cases. There is a 30% chance for a child to have ADD if a parent or a close relative has the disorder. In instances of twin children, if one of the pair suffers from ADD, the other’s odds of suffering from the disorder raises by 50%. In the past it was assumed that ADD is brought on by malnutrition, however it became apparent that it is an incorrect assumption. Bad parenting, allergic reactions and medicines, don't explain ADD either. There are some other conditions that show symptoms that look like ADD, but are not ADD. Some of these conditions are thyroid irregularities, fatal alcohol syndrome, lead intoxication, and deep head trauma. %%% Having ADD implies that a person suffering from it is not receiving enough neuro-chemicals. In simpler words it means that ADD signifies that proper stimulation of the brain is missing. Due to that, the brain attempts to find ways by which the release of chemicals can increase. Movements and physical activity, are means for individuals with ADD ot try to stimulate their brains. They do not do that consciously. Their hyperactive behavior is like a reflex that they cannot do without. The issue brought on by this is that individuals who are suffering from ADD, when face a circumstance that don't stimulate them, like school work, try to put their attention on something that's stimulating to them. Of course the school work is completely hampered by this, and the child cannot perform well in his or her studies. %%% Listen to this story that my friend has told me. People with ADD tend to face employment problems, and they are prone to experience problems with their interpersonal relations. In some cases they behave recklessly when on the lookout for stimulation, and sometimes they can be harmful to themselves and to others. Sometimes they even end up in jail.
